		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Some interesting points are made on both sides, however nothing has changed my mind that pole ‘fitness’ is too closely linked with sex. As the previous comment made, students are surrounded by explicit material in the newspapers, tv etc but why does this make it ok for the college to promote? If a male teacher suggested a 16 year old student should take pole dancing classes concerns would be voiced. If they were a vulnerable student it could become a safeguarding issue if not more. So would it be ok for a female teacher to promote? My answer is no. I would not promote lap dancing as it is good for the thighs and I put these in to the same category. Within the website it is expressed that ‘no men would be present’, this shouldn’t be a good thing. Straight away it is saying if a male was present it would become sexual.  Someone has been clever in making some women believe it is empowering but how is it so when only women can be involved. I don’t find anything women have to do away from the male gaze is empowering, I believe in equality but still I have nothing against informed, adult woman making choices. They will perform the classes with an awareness that 16 years still need to develop.  Maybe if it was called ‘gym bar fitness’ with connections to gymnastics it would be more appropriate, even if the results were the same. Sometimes it’s just in the name.<br />
 ‘Nilla’ made some good arguments however, working in a low paid job, with a clear hierarchy structure of work force with equal male and female staff is not the same as young women dancing provocatively to excite older men. Taking your clothes of is degrading; working below minimum wage with nasty costumers is a different social issue. Taking the activity and reclaiming it does have some positive elements, moving the enjoyment from male to female however again maybe issues for outside college life.</p>
